Feed Carbohydrase Market Segmentation and Market Companies
Segments
- Based on type, the global feed carbohydrase market can be segmented into amylase, cellulase, pectinase, lactase, and others. Amylase enzymes are widely used in animal feed to break down starch into simple sugars, aiding in digestion. Cellulase enzymes assist in the breakdown of cellulose, a complex carbohydrate found in plant cell walls. Pectinase enzymes help in the hydrolysis of pectin, a type of carbohydrate found in fruits and vegetables. Lactase enzymes are crucial for breaking down lactose, the sugar present in milk.
- Geographically, the market is divided into North America, Europe, Asia-Pacific, Latin America, and Middle East & Africa. North America holds a significant share of the market due to the high adoption of advanced feed enzymes in livestock production. Europe is expected to witness steady growth owing to stringent regulations on feed quality and increasing focus on sustainable farming practices. The Asia-Pacific region is projected to experience the fastest growth driven by the rising demand for high-quality animal products in countries like China and India.

Carbohydrase enzymes play a crucial role in enhancing the digestibility of feed ingredients by breaking down complex carbohydrates into simpler forms that can be easily absorbed by animals. This, in turn, leads to improved nutrient utilization, better growth performance, and overall animal health.
One of the key trends shaping the market is the shift towards sustainable and environment-friendly farming practices. With growing concerns about the environmental impact of livestock production, there is a heightened focus on reducing the carbon footprint of agriculture. Using carbohydrase enzymes in animal feed not only improves feed efficiency and reduces waste but also contributes to sustainable farming practices by minimizing the environmental impact of livestock operations.
